The emergence of live-streaming services has completely changed the way companies interact with their customers. According to reports, 82% of customers prefer to watch a brand’s live video over reading a blog post.
Live streaming is a potent tool for marketing, customer service, education, and other purposes.
Live streaming facilitates direct communication between companies and their employees and clients, such as live training for your staff, product demonstrations, and real-time customer service.
However, creating a streaming service like Twitch that works for your company is challenging. The platform must be safe and scalable to accommodate increasing traffic as your company grows.
Did you know that over 70% of companies have trouble growing their streaming infrastructure?
The secret to success is selecting the appropriate tech stack and ensuring that streaming is reliable and of excellent quality.
So, let us examine the essential processes to make it happen.
Live streaming app development has evolved from mainly being used for fun to becoming an effective tool for companies. Twitch and other streaming platforms are used extensively for product demonstrations, consumer interaction, and corporate training.
Live streaming services like Twitch are the ideal way to teach staff in real-time, showcase products in real-time, or showcase exclusive material to customers.
Did you know that 82% of people would rather watch a live video than read a blog post? Due to this expanding trend, businesses have more opportunities to engage with their audience in real-time and authentically.
Imagine interacting with clients in person without ever leaving your office!
Every firm has different requirements. The adaptability and services that a business needs may not always be available on generic platforms, such as streaming websites like Twitch.
Creating your unique live-streaming platform guarantees that you have the features you require. This is whether you need a secure video streaming service, live chat integration, or the capacity to provide your clients with individualized experiences.
Many companies discover that live streaming apps that are customized for their operations improve user experience by providing more control over content, enhanced security, and real-time interaction.
For instance, allowing consumers to ask questions during a live product demonstration may significantly enhance and personalize the experience.
The goal of investing in a live streaming app is to provide a location where your customers can interact with your brand, not merely to provide content.
Streaming apps provide the potential to create communities, increase brand loyalty, and eventually promote revenue growth.
Develop your streaming platform and provide exclusive features like behind-the-scenes content, interactive Q&A sessions, and unique live events to increase consumer loyalty.
Revenue growth, brand awareness, and a closer-knit consumer base can all result from this improved involvement.
A well-chosen tech stack is necessary to build flexible, safe live-streaming apps for organizations that guarantee seamless user engagement, optimal performance, and smooth video transmission.
The best technologies to think about are broken down as follows:
The major frontend development technologies include:
The major backend development technologies include:
Creating a safe live streaming platform is essential to preserving user confidence and offering a flawless experience.
Security should be your first concern whether you’re using live streaming services like Twitch for consumer interaction, product demos, or instructional content.
To safeguard your data, users, and platform, let’s examine essential security protocols.
Encrypting data and video streams is one of the most crucial parts of protecting streaming live apps.
Sensitive data, including payment information, user information, and content, is protected during transmission through encryption.
Data security is essential, as breaches can erode consumer confidence and put your company in danger financially and legally.
Employ encrypted databases to safely store user data and end-to-end encryption for video streams to protect users’ confidentiality.
Strong authentication procedures are essential for avoiding unwanted access to any live streaming platform, but they are especially important for streaming sites like Twitch and others.
Adding multi-factor authentication (MFA) to all users—especially administrators and moderators—is a crucial security measure.
For the best live streaming platforms dealing with private or premium content, this guarantees that only authorized workers can view sensitive features or information.
Access control procedures are required in addition to MFA to guarantee that various degrees of access are segregated.
By limiting specific users’ access to private sections of the site, businesses can protect content distribution and prevent unwanted access to important features.
This is particularly crucial when running a network that requires strict control over the content, like the best streaming app for Twitch.
Attacks known as Distributed Denial-of-Service (DDoS) pose a serious risk to streaming services like Twitch. They can overload servers, impair performance, and even bring down your platform.
This damages the platform’s reputation and interferes with its services.
Anti-DDoS techniques, including traffic filtering, rate limitation, and the use of Web Application Firewalls (WAFs), are crucial to preventing such interruptions.
These technologies guarantee that your platform functions properly even during times of high demand by preventing malicious traffic from creating bottlenecks.
Did you know that bots, many of which are created to target websites with DDoS attacks, account for 40% of all internet traffic?
Using the best equipment for streaming on Twitch and security technologies can safeguard your platform against such threats and guarantee a flawless streaming experience for users.
Any streaming live app must comply with data privacy laws, such as the California Consumer Privacy Act (CCPA) and the General Data Protection Regulation (GDPR).
These rules give users control over their sensitive data while guaranteeing the protection of user data.
Platforms must include features like data anonymization procedures and user consent management to stay compliant.
Gaining audience trust is just as important as avoiding steep fines regarding data privacy legislation.
You may ask, “Are streaming services worth it?” The answer is to provide safe, legal services that put user control and privacy first.
Being upfront about data management and offering users the option to seek data access or removal allows you to stay ethical and increases your platform’s credibility and confidence in users.
Cloud-based streaming systems provide the scale and adaptability needed to handle a growing viewer base.
With services like AWS, Google Cloud, and Microsoft Azure, companies can scale their streaming infrastructure to manage traffic variations without worrying about hardware constraints.
You may effectively increase your resources as your user base increases with these cloud services, guaranteeing continuous streaming.
Tools like Kubernetes and Docker provide auto-scaling features to guarantee smooth performance during high traffic.
By dynamically managing resources, these solutions enable the platform to scale up or down in response to current demand.
This guarantees that your platform will maintain quality and functionality in the event of an unexpected spike in viewers.
Content deployment across multiple regions and minimal latency is essential for a worldwide audience. By utilizing content delivery networks (CDNs), you can distribute content across numerous servers globally.
This guarantees that users can stream quickly and without interruption, wherever they may be. By delivering videos with little delay, CDNs increase user engagement and happiness.
A successful streaming platform requires a well-defined revenue plan in addition to content. Companies can profit from their live streaming apps by implementing subscription models, providing ad-based revenue, or holding pay-per-view live events.
Options for monetization let you create recurring revenue streams while giving your audience helpful content.
After your platform is operational, monetization becomes essential to your business plan. Here are a few strategies to make money:
Integrating third-party solutions like analytics systems, chatbots, and payment processors can greatly improve the usefulness of your live streaming app.
Payment gateways make transactions and subscriptions easier, and chatbots enhance customer service and user interaction.
These integrations eventually fuel growth, improving user experience, automating processes, and maximizing revenue tactics.
Further read: Video Streaming App Development Company.
A great user experience is crucial when considering live streaming. When you serve high-quality, seamless content, you want your users to be interested, amused, and happy. Here are some tips to make sure your streaming service is unique:
Reducing latency is one of the most crucial elements of live broadcasting. Experiences in real time are essential for engagement. Low latency ensures a smooth interaction and guarantees that users receive content nearly instantly.
To guarantee continuous service, streams and bandwidth allotment must be prioritized. Prioritizing important streams when your platform manages several streams can help avoid interruptions and improve user experience.
A clear, simple, and easy-to-use user interface (UI/UX) significantly impacts user retention. By reducing clutter and providing simple access to essential functions, UX design best practices ensure users can locate and consume content easily.
To stream videos faster and with higher quality, use streaming platforms like Twitch that interface with content delivery networks (CDNs). This lessens buffering and guarantees that material is delivered effectively, even during periods of high demand.
For a live video application to be successful, it must include a few essential characteristics that guarantee a great user experience.
Providing high-quality video is crucial for attracting and keeping consumers. For a clear, sharp experience, stream in high definition (HD) or higher, particularly for online training, product demos, and business-related videos.
Including features like live chat, comment sections, and engagement tools fosters a sense of community among your audience by enabling real-time audience interaction with the material.
Your software must work on all platforms, including smartphones, PCs, and smart TVs. By giving customers access to a range of devices, you create adaptability, and users may tune in from anywhere.
Incorporate real-time analytics to track audience participation and effectiveness. This enables you to make data-driven decisions to improve the user experience and assists in comprehending your audience’s interests.
Also read: Live Streaming App Development Cost
Choosing the appropriate tech stack is essential to developing a live streaming service like Twitch that works for your company. The live video streaming technology you select will directly impact your platform’s long-term security, scalability, and efficiency.
A secure streaming service safeguards your user data and content, increasing your company’s credibility and confidence.
It takes careful planning and execution to create a live streaming software that can effectively scale and stay safe as your user base develops.
Our specialty at Scalevista offers innovative, custom software development solutions that enable companies to build safe, expandable live streaming systems.
Businesses must implement the appropriate tech stack and tactics to guarantee a seamless, dependable user experience as live streaming continues to expand as a vital tool for engagement, education, and brand-building.
So, why are you searching for many alternatives when we are here for your services?
Connect with us now for more insights and information.